nlint安装及使用教程.pdf

  1. 1、本文档共8页,可阅读全部内容。
  2. 2、原创力文档(book118)网站文档一经付费(服务费),不意味着购买了该文档的版权,仅供个人/单位学习、研究之用,不得用于商业用途,未经授权,严禁复制、发行、汇编、翻译或者网络传播等,侵权必究。
  3. 3、本站所有内容均由合作方或网友上传,本站不对文档的完整性、权威性及其观点立场正确性做任何保证或承诺!文档内容仅供研究参考,付费前请自行鉴别。如您付费,意味着您自己接受本站规则且自行承担风险,本站不退款、不进行额外附加服务;查看《如何避免下载的几个坑》。如果您已付费下载过本站文档,您可以点击 这里二次下载
  4. 4、如文档侵犯商业秘密、侵犯著作权、侵犯人身权等,请点击“版权申诉”(推荐),也可以打举报电话:400-050-0827(电话支持时间:9:00-18:30)。
查看更多
通信电子实验室软件使用说明 nLint 安装及使用教程 V1.0 版本 计通学院通信电子实验室 二〇一五年八月十二日 通信电子实验室软件使用说明 一、简介 1、何为 nLint 一个 HDL规则检查软件, 检查代码的语法和语义错误, 比如异步反馈, 卡关 时钟, RTL和门级错配等。有助于仿真,综合, ATPG各阶段。 相比起 Quartus II 等编译工具, nlint 可以检查很多规则, 包括 RMM、命名、 代码风格等。而平常利用 Quartus II 编译时,只要没有语法错误基本可以通过, 但存在一些命名不规则、 时序风险、 结构混乱等问题却无法报出。 这是规范代码 风格的良好工具。 可以识别时钟域,自动列出跨时钟区域的路径。还能和 novas 的其他工具 nTrace,nSchem 亲密交互。 2 、好处 nLint 可以帮助创建正确语法语义的 HDL代码,另外,可用于: 确保健壮的设计风格,比如同步设计,一致的时钟配置和复位信号。。 鼓励使用特定的语言结构 强制代码风格和命名规则 缩短设计者花在各种工具上的时间,如仿真,综合, ATPG 在早期阶段查找潜在的错误,减少设计反复的次数 创建容易阅读和维护的代码有助于协同设计,并且 达到复用设计的目标 工作上经常会用到,是必备工具。 3、安装方法 地址:每台电脑的资料盘,或查找 nLint.zip (1)解压后,双击 e011_nlint22v24nt.exe 并安装,本教程默认安装于 D 盘 通信电子实验室软件使用说明 (2)安装完毕后,进入安装的目录 D:\Novas\nLint2.2v24\bin (3 )找到 nLint.exe ,用 UltraEdit 打开(若没有这个软件,请百度下载) (4 )打开后,界面如图所示,左边是地址,右边是地址里面的内容 按 ctrl+F 进行搜索,搜索内容为 8B 45 F8 8B E5 5D C3 55 8B EC 81 EC 90 01 00 00 通信电子实验室软件使用说明 搜索结果: (5 )要将内容修改为: 8B 45 F8 8B E5 5D C3 33 C0 C3 81 EC 90 01 00 00 对比每一位,将不同的修改 通信电子实验室软件使用说明 修改完毕后,点击保存。 (6 )建立执行文件 这个 .exe 文件并不能直接运行,需要通过 .bat 文件来打开。新建记事本,输入 nlint-gui ,并保存。 再 将 记 事 本 刚 刚 新 建 的 文 件 重 命 名 为 ulint.bat , 并 拷 贝 至 D:\Novas\nLint2.2v24\bin 。 附:为了避免操作不当,已经在压缩包里面保存了修改后的 nLint.exe 和 ulint.bat ,但还是建议动手操作一遍。 4、运行程序 (1)双击 ulint.bat 通信电子实验室软件使用说明 (2)程序运行后,点击 File-Import Design (3)点击 Form File ,language 选择 verilog ,点击 Add 添加所要检测的

您可能关注的文档

文档评论(0)

苦竹酒 + 关注
实名认证
内容提供者

该用户很懒,什么也没介绍

1亿VIP精品文档

相关文档